## New Starter Checklist — Item 7: Shuttle-Bus Gate

On the new starter's first day, walk them to the south shuttle-bus gate behind Cardwell Building before the 8:40 departure. Explain that the gate reader accepts only activated staff badges, and that activation can lag up to two hours after HR enrolment. If their badge has not synced yet, do not leave them waiting at the gate; the facilities desk should admit them manually. For that purpose, use the temporary gate code below.

staff pass of tagef-kageg = bdg-JV-5

INTERNAL MEMO — Finance Team Only

Re: Term Sheet from Caldrey Systems

Caldrey's revised term sheet arrived Tuesday. Key points: a three-year supply commitment, volume rebates tiered at 8% and 12%, and an exclusivity clause covering the Velmora product line. Lena Harwick has flagged the exclusivity language as potentially restrictive given our pipeline with other partners. Please model cash impact under both tiers before Friday's review. Our position going into negotiations is noted below.

board note of kahag-baguf: The finance team signed off on a budget of $419.2 million for Project Gorvan.

Welcome to the Brindlework platform team. As a contractor, one of your first tasks will involve the CSV Import Wizard, which handles bulk customer uploads for the Lanefold dashboard. The wizard validates headers, maps columns, and queues rows for ingestion. Most defects come from delimiter detection and encoding fallbacks, so read the parser notes before touching anything. Test fixtures live in the wizard's sample directory. If you get stuck or need access to staging, reach out to the import tooling lead at the address below.

alerts address for tahaf-hawep: frawyn@tolvaqlabs.corp